How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role Actually Works
At its core,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role involves standard law enforcement functions like patrol, response, and investigation, tailored to a coastal environment. Officers may spend time monitoring waterfront areas, ensuring boating safety, and coordinating with other agencies on matters that span land and water. This requires familiarity with local geography, tides, and the habits of both year round residents and seasonal visitors.
In practice, the department works closely with other municipal services, such as public works, emergency management, and parks departments.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role includes collaboration on issues like beach safety, parking enforcement, and traffic flow during busy tourist seasons. For example, officers might help manage crowd control during festivals, assist with lost child situations, or provide visible deterrence in areas where large crowds gather.
Technology and training also shape how the department fulfills its mission. Many modern police forces use data analysis to identify patterns, allocate patrols efficiently, and respond to incidents more quickly.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role is supported by tools like crime mapping software, body cameras, and coordinated communication systems. These resources help officers make informed decisions while maintaining a human touch in community interactions.

Things People Often Misunderstand
One widespread misconception is that coastal police work is mostly about dealing with dramatic incidents, when in fact much of it involves routine prevention and relationship building.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role includes everyday activities like checking in with business owners, attending town meetings, and educating children about safety. These efforts may not make headlines, but they are essential to a stable community.
Another misunderstanding is that increased police visibility alone will solve all safety concerns. Policing is most effective when it is paired with social services, mental health resources, and community programs.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role works best as part of a network of support, not as a standalone solution. Recognizing this helps people understand why collaboration and prevention matter just as much as enforcement.
Some also assume that coastal policing is entirely different from policing in other areas, but many core principles remain the same. Protecting Coastal Communities: The Newburyport Police Department's Role still depends on constitutional practices, accountability, and responsiveness to public input. The difference often lies in specific challenges, like managing busy boardwalks, navigating private waterfront roads, or coordinating with marine units.
